Hi

Have you tried the --enable-wacom switch on your configure command?

As for the kernel. Yes, you just check the box until it's a X to delete
the pae kernel and recheck the box for the default one. You will need
to restart.

Note it may have installed the virtualbox kernel module if you used the
ose one, if so you will need to change that one to the default.

I would leave it all how it is, until you get the wacom working
